Key Elements of an Effective Template

  • Requester Information: Name, department, and contact details.
  • Project or Campaign Name: A clear title for the content request.
  • Desired Social Media Platforms: Specify Facebook, Instagram, LinkedIn, Twitter, etc.
  • Content Type: Is it a post, story, video, or a series?
  • Key Message and Copy: The core message and any proposed text.
  • Visual Assets: Links to images, videos, or design briefs.
  • Call to Action: What do you want the audience to do? (e.g., link click, comment, visit website).
  • Desired Publish Date and Time: Clear deadlines for content delivery.
  • Approval Process: Who needs to approve the content before publishing?
  • Special Instructions or Notes: Any additional context or requirements.

Implementing and Optimizing Your Content Request Workflow

Once you have identified the essential elements for your social media content request form template, the next crucial step is to implement it effectively within your organization. This involves choosing the right platform for your form, whether it is a simple Google Form, a dedicated project management tool like Asana or Trello, or a more sophisticated marketing automation platform. The key is to select a tool that is easily accessible to all team members and integrates smoothly with your existing workflows. The easier it is for requesters to use, the higher the adoption rate will be.

Beyond selecting the platform, it is vital to clearly communicate the new process to everyone who might submit a content request. Provide thorough training sessions, create a simple guide, and explain the benefits of using the form, emphasizing how it will lead to more effective and timely content delivery. Address any potential resistance by highlighting the efficiency gains for both the requesters and the social media team. Consistency in enforcement is also paramount; politely but firmly direct all content requests through the official form, reinforcing its importance.

The journey does not end with implementation. To truly optimize your content request process, establish a feedback loop. Regularly review the submitted forms and the content created from them. Are there frequently missed fields? Are certain types of requests consistently causing delays? Gather feedback from both requesters and the social media team to identify pain points and areas for improvement. This iterative process allows you to refine your social media content request form template over time, making it even more effective and user-friendly.

Consider adding automated notifications or status updates to your system, informing requesters about the progress of their content. Transparency in the workflow can significantly enhance satisfaction and trust. As your organization grows and content needs evolve, regularly reassess whether your current template and process still meet the demands.
